Read warning labels before you make any purchases. There are some toys that may present a choking risk, so be on the lookout for these kinds of warnings. Toys have recommended ages, and that is important to remember.
You should also consider how much space this toy will require for your child to play with it. For example, a large toy must be used in a space where your child can play safely. In addition, think about whether it will be an eyesore or get in the way.
Many active kids love sports equipment. Active teens might like a basketball and hoop or a baseball, bat and glove set. Selecting something of this nature will inspire them to be more physically active.
Consider the age appropriate rating of a toy. Toys come with ideal age ranges. This age range should be kept in mind when purchasing toys. If you buy something too “old” for a child, it may be a choking hazard. Another problem many face is purchasing a toy that a child can quickly outgrow. Never spend too much on something the child will very soon outgrow.
Ask your kid what kind of toy they want. You may be surprised by their toy wishes. Often, asking a child to make a list of toys they like is the best way to begin your shopping list.

“Toys” that help your children make something are great. For example, look for a model airplane kit or a craft kit. Science and chemistry sets, as well as ant farms are also great ideas. These will help your children develop useful skills like reading comprehension and critical thinking.
Yard Sales
Make sure that you check out yard sales when looking for toys. People do not stay children forever. As children grow up, they outgrow certain toys. Yard sales are an excellent place to find used toys for cheap prices. Shop at yard sales instead of purchasing a new toy.
Check out the store policy to ensure that you can exchange the toy for a different gift in case the child does not like it. Since children tend to have varied interest levels, it is good to know that you aren’t wasting your money if the child gets bored of it quickly. Having an option to return or exchange the toys is a good one.
